摘要
This paper investigates the synchronization of a drive-response system formed by coupling two periodically time-varying Boolean networks (PTVBNs) under state-flipping control. Both synchronous and asynchronous update PTVBNs are taken into consideration. First, sufficient and necessary conditions for synchronization are proposed. Second, two algorithms are provided to find the flip sequence with minimum cardinality, enabling the response system to track the state trajectory of the drive system based on synchronous and asynchronous update schemes. However, the obtained flip sequence is only applicable to the given initial states. Therefore, another algorithm is presented to find the minimum flip set, which is suitable for all initial states. Finally, an example is given to illustrate the effectiveness of the obtained results.
